Dfm tooling isn’t just a buzzword—it involves a complex balance of design intent, manufacturing capabilities, and material constraints. Here are some technical nuances often overlooked, but critical to success:
1. Tool Compatibility: Selecting tooling that matches the production machinery’s capabilities prevents misalignments and tool wear. Overlooking this can cause frequent stoppages.
2. Material Considerations: Different materials respond very differently to tooling. A tool perfect for aluminum may fail with certain plastics, leading to defects or scrap.
3. Tolerance Management: The tooling design must accommodate realistic manufacturing tolerances; otherwise, parts may not fit or function properly.
4. Process Integration: Tooling must align with the overall production process, including assembly steps, to avoid bottlenecks.
5. Scalability: Tooling that serves prototypes might not be suited for mass production. Planning ahead saves costly redesigns.
Comparing approaches, some freelancers favor modular tooling that adapts across versions, while others recommend highly specialized tools optimized for specific runs. The right choice depends on your project goals: flexibility versus speed and precision.
